How Much Does a Bachelor’s in Visual & Performing Arts from Amherst Cost?

$60,890 Average Tuition and Fees (In-State)

Amherst Undergraduate Tuition and Fees

The average full-time tuition and fees for undergraduates are shown in the table below.

In StateOut of State
Tuition$59,890$59,890
Fees$1,000$1,000
Books and Supplies$1,000$1,000
On Campus Room and Board$15,910$15,910
On Campus Other Expenses$1,800$1,800

Amherst Bachelor’s Student Diversity for Visual & Performing Arts

34 Bachelor's Degrees Awarded
61.8% Women
50.0% Racial-Ethnic Minorities*
During the 2019-2020 academic year, there were 34 bachelor’s degrees in visual and performing arts handed out to qualified students. The charts and tables below give more information about these students.

Male-to-Female Ratio

About 61.8% of the students who received their Bachelor’s in visual and performing arts in 2019-2020 were women. This is in the same ballpark of the nationwide number of 63.5%.

Racial-Ethnic Diversity

Of those graduates who received a bachelor’s degree in visual and performing arts at Amherst in 2019-2020, 50.0% were racial-ethnic minorities*. This is higher than the nationwide number of 33%.

Bachelor’s in Visual & Performing Arts Focus Areas at Amherst

Visual & Performing Arts students may decide to major in one of the following focus areas.

Focus AreaAnnual Graduates
Drama & Theater Arts5
Film, Video & Photographic Arts5
Fine & Studio Arts10
Music14
